Security features enticing the enterprise to migrate to Windows 10

Damage from security attacks are all over the news and here comes Microsoft boasting unprecedented protection from malware and advanced security threats with security features more than convincing for the enterprise to migrate to Windows 10, such as Windows Hello, Microsoft Passport, Windows Information Protection, Device Guard and Credential Guard.

Although everyone will agree that Windows 7, the most successful OS in Microsoft history, has served enterprises well for the last five years, it doesn’t offer adequate protection features needed to face today’s security threats and, nor will third-party products.

New challenges require new abilities or at least, a new vision; having doubts, just chat with IT executives who are still running Windows XP for which Microsoft is no longer offering security updates as of April 2014.

Here are security features convincing enough for the enterprise to migrate to Windows 10:

Lean Software Development in 2017 or IT Healthy Diet

Lean Software Development is the extension of the Lean principles to IT Products and Services Development and Management; more specifically, it aims at eliminating any type of work that adds no value to an IT product or service.[1]

Lean Six Sigma is a methodology that relies on a collaborative team effort to improve performance by systematically removing waste,[1] on eight types of operation: Transportation, Inventory, Motion, Waiting, Over production, Over processing, Defects, and Skills (abbreviated as ‘TIMWOODS’).

One shouldn’t underestimate, in a more and more predominant eBusiness and eCommerce environment, the crucial role IT has come to play in businesses’ primary activities of delivering value to customers.  IT often provides products and services that enable customers to find, order, and pay. IT also provides enhanced productivity and allows both suppliers and employees to better communicate, collaborate and produce / execute.
